Which statement best describes delirium?

Explanation:
Delirium is an abrupt disturbance of consciousness and attention that develops over hours to days and tends to fluctuate in severity throughout the day. It results from an acute brain dysfunction usually caused by an underlying medical condition, medication effects, infection, dehydration, metabolic problems, or substance withdrawal. Because the root cause is often identifiable and treatable, delirium is often reversible with prompt medical care. This distinguishes it from chronic, progressive conditions like dementia, which are not rapidly reversible, and from mood disorders, where the core issue is mood rather than an acute, fluctuating disturbance of consciousness. Memory problems can occur during delirium, but the key feature is the acute, fluctuating state that can improve once the underlying cause is addressed.
